Altos Ventures: A Lifecycle Partner Bridging Korea's Series C Funding Gap

Altos Ventures actively addresses the Series C funding gap in the Korean startup ecosystem by providing a comprehensive, lifecycle-oriented venture capital strategy and substantial follow-on investment capabilities. The firm's $6.1 billion AUM enables it to offer a seamless funding ladder, preventing promising Korean companies from seeking foreign capital prematurely and ensuring sustained growth through critical stages, effectively acting as bridge funding.
How Does Altos Ventures Bridge the Series C Funding Gap in Korea?
Altos Ventures bridges the Series C funding gap in the Korean market by leveraging its substantial $6.1 billion Assets Under Management (AUM) to provide both initial and significant follow-on investment, allowing startups to scale domestically without premature reliance on foreign capital. This venture capital strategy ensures robust financial support through critical growth phases, preventing a common challenge in the Korean startup landscape.
Comprehensive Funding Ladder and Follow-on Investment
The firm offers initial checks ranging from $1 million to $20 million, with follow-on capabilities exceeding $100 million per round. This extensive funding capacity demonstrates a clear commitment to nurturing and scaling successful ventures. Such substantial Altos Ventures investment ensures companies have the necessary capital to navigate expansion and market volatility.
Defending Winners Through Volatile Markets
Altos Ventures' participation in follow-on rounds of over $100 million highlights its dedication to defending and scaling portfolio companies, especially through volatile market shifts. This commitment extends beyond initial capital, providing crucial bridge funding and sustained support when it matters most for growth-stage companies.
What is Altos Ventures' Unique Venture Capital Strategy?
Altos Ventures employs a distinctive venture capital strategy characterized by a 'Benchmark' fund philosophy, focusing on high concentration and active support for its portfolio companies, complemented by a rich ecosystem for peer-learning and strategic partnerships. This approach maximizes the potential for each Altos Ventures investment, fostering robust growth and innovation.
Ecosystem of Support and Cross-Border Expertise
By maintaining a diverse portfolio of 284 investments, Altos Ventures cultivates a rich ecosystem that facilitates invaluable peer-learning and strategic partnerships among established and emerging CEOs. This network is a cornerstone of their venture capital strategy, offering tangible benefits beyond capital.
Global Insights for Local Growth
The investment team leverages its extensive 20-year history in the US and a decade-long presence in Korea to provide cross-border scaling advice from day one. This dual-market expertise is crucial for Korean startups aiming for international expansion, offering strategic guidance that is deeply rooted in global market understanding and local nuances.

What is the Series C funding gap in Korea?
The Series C funding gap in Korea refers to the challenge many growing startups face in securing sufficient capital for late-stage expansion, often forcing them to seek foreign investment prematurely. Altos Ventures aims to bridge this gap with its substantial AUM and follow-on investment capabilities.
